
Alexis Lambert-Bourjac contributed to the SocialGouv/pass-emploi-api repository by delivering five features and resolving one bug over two months, focusing on backend stability, data integrity, and analytics. He implemented beneficiary archiving eligibility queries and enhanced advisor data models, supporting longer partner identifiers and improved validation. Using TypeScript, Node.js, and Sequelize, Alexis introduced end-date-based action sorting and event tracking for richer analytics, while maintaining security and performance through targeted dependency updates. His work addressed configuration risks and enabled proactive data cleanup, demonstrating a thoughtful approach to maintainability and business value in backend API development and database management within a short timeframe.

December 2024 (Month: 2024-12) monthly summary for SocialGouv/pass-emploi-api focusing on three core deliveries that strengthen data hygiene, partner ID robustness, and action analytics. Key outcomes include a more actionable archiving workflow, enhanced advisor data integrity, and improved end-date based action sorting. This month’s work reduces manual follow-up, improves data quality for archiving decisions, and enables more reliable reporting. Business value delivered: - Archiving readiness: ability to identify beneficiaries eligible for archiving and surface a count in the advisor view, enabling proactive data cleanup. - Data integrity and validation: longer partner identifiers support and Milo structure ID in advisor queries reduce risk of mismatches and improve query accuracy. - Action sorting: consistent and meaningful end-date-based sorting improves reporting and task prioritization. Technical highlights: - New query to fetch beneficiaries eligible for archiving; advisor view now shows archivable count. (commit 7e55080685b0a616b8b0498a0daaaaab8251c044) - Milo structure ID added to ConseillerSimpleQueryModel and DB query handler; idPartenaire validation extended from 10 to 11 characters. (commits 3e29fc27dea505fc7accfa33a62548736a110659, 5494d3e16f058bcbcf3c56061b44e42d2f9782d6) - Action End Date Sorting: new options for chronological and anti-chronological sorting; updated handler and tests. (commit 5c4842b66185cb4d195c3fe5eec6e4d8f4155585)
